Transaction 866153942ffaff7415a9995b8fe85a7415efa1553def638186024a02d9de5d9e
1 Input
1 Output
-
866153942ffaff7415a9995b8fe85a7415efa1553def638186024a02d9de5d9e:0
- value
- 661621
- script pubkey
- OP_0 OP_PUSHBYTES_20 cfd4d8193236251714d72efb10399bb8185f12e0
- address
- bc1qel2dsxfjxcj3w9xh9ma3qwvmhqv97yhqdnhysg